A Virtual Switchboard

The switchboard has been a cog in businesses and institutions nationwide for many years. But, as the face of business has changed, so has the switchboard. Switchboards, like so many other aspects of business today, have become a virtual solution. Unheard of years ago, virtual switchboards are a must have in business. Most businesses want to increase efficiency of call handling, and a virtual switchboard is a major factor. Almost any company, from the sole proprietor to the Fortune 500 Company can benefit from using an automated switchboard. These switchboards are being used to handle so many business needs. They could save your company time and money and resources. Companies no longer have the need to invest large amounts of money or secure financing to have access to their own switchboard. A virtual switchboard operates like a traditional switchboard, with the exception of having interactive menu, for the client to log into. These menus offer many features so that the virtual switchboard can be customized to fit the needs of the company. Many outside providers such as call centers, answering services, and IT providers are offering enhanced switchboard services.

Live Virtual Switchboard

Live virtual switchboards are becoming very popular. The live virtual switchboard is a combination of switchboard technology and virtual receptionist. This offering is available through call centers and answering services. The way that this type of service works is simple. The answering service fields the calls through their own call center equipment. The service greets the caller in the name of the company. When a call is answered, the call center has the ability to live transfer the call directly to the client. The answering service has the ability to not only provide a virtual switchboard, but a live receptionist as well.

As technology progresses, more and more features are available at very little, or in some cases no cost at all. A sophisticated switchboard was something that not too many years ago were only available to the very largest of businesses. Today, a virtual switchboard provides the very best in communication technology for today's demanding business people. Whether being used with technology alone or with a live operator option, the virtual switchboard is changing the way that the world does business.
